source: branches/2.2.3/mindi/distributions/rpm/mindi.spec @ 1391

Last change on this file since 1391 was 1391, checked in by bruno, 12 years ago
  • Include conf dir for mondo
  • Fix for Fedora (include /etc/mindi in pkg)
  • Property svn:keywords set to Id
File size: 1.4 KB
Line 
1#
2# $Id: mindi.spec 1391 2007-05-05 22:46:55Z bruno $
3#
4Summary:    Mindi creates emergency boot disks/CDs using your kernel, tools and modules
5Name:       mindi
6Version:    VVV
7Release:    RRR
8License:    GPL
9Group:      GRP
10Url:        http://www.mondorescue.org
11Source:     SSS
12BuildRoot:  %{_tmppath}/%{name}-%{version}-%{release}-root-%(id -u -n)
13ExcludeArch: ppc
14Requires:   bzip2 >= 0.9, mkisofs, ncurses, binutils, gawk, dosfstools, mindi-busybox DDD
15OBS
16# Not on all systems
17#Conflicts: bonnie++
18
19%description
20Mindi takes your kernel, modules, tools and libraries, and puts them on N
21bootable disks (or 1 bootable CD image). You may then boot from the disks/CD
22and do system maintenance - e.g. format partitions, backup/restore data,
23verify packages, etc.
24
25%prep
26%setup -n %name-%{version}
27
28%build
29%ifarch ia64
30%{__make} -f Makefile.parted2fdisk clean
31%{__make} -f Makefile.parted2fdisk
32%endif
33
34%install
35%{__rm}  -rf $RPM_BUILD_ROOT
36export DONT_RELINK=1
37
38export HEAD=${RPM_BUILD_ROOT}
39export PREFIX=%{_exec_prefix}
40# Bug on x86_64 on _sysconfdir on rhel4 at least
41%ifarch x86_64
42export CONFDIR=/etc
43%else
44export CONFDIR=%{_sysconfdir}
45%endif
46export MANDIR=%{_mandir}
47export DOCDIR=%{_docdir}
48export LIBDIR=%{_libdir}
49export RPMBUILDMINDI="true"
50
51./install.sh
52
53%clean
54%{__rm} -rf $RPM_BUILD_ROOT
55
56%files
57%defattr(-,root,root)
58%config(noreplace) %{_sysconfdir}/%{name}
59%doc ChangeLog INSTALL COPYING README TODO README.ia64 README.pxe README.busybox svn.log
60%{_mandir}/man8/*
61%{_libdir}/%{name}
62%{_sbindir}/*
63
64%changelog
Note: See TracBrowser for help on using the repository browser.